Maui College vs. Las Vegas

Maui College ranked #-1 and Las Vegas ranked #-1 in national university ranking. The following statements compare University of Hawaii Maui College and Las Vegas College with important academic statistics including tuition, test scores, and admission rate.
  • Las Vegas's tuition ($16,188) is more expensive than Maui College ($8,420).
  • Maui College's students to faculty ratio (14 to 1) is lower than Las Vegas (19 to 1).
  • Maui College (2,647 students) is larger than Las Vegas (545 students) with more enrolled students.
  • Maui College ($4,784) has higher amount of financial aid than Las Vegas ($4,593).
  • Las Vegas's graduation rate (58%) is higher than Maui College (27%).
